Q: How does the Tumblebin laundry-locker access flow work?

A: Resident scans app, locker pops. If the scanner fails, use the kiosk override menu. Staff can reissue locker codes from the Backroom panel. Never open lockers manually without logging it. For kiosk override access during outages, enter the recovery passphrase, which is:

strongbox words: oliael-gilax-lamael

Subject: Handover — Gatewell rate limiting

Tomas,

Handing off the Gatewell internal gateway before my rotation ends. Rate limits are enforced per service token: 200 req/min default, 50 for the batch tier. Counters live in the limits schema, flushed hourly. Security review flagged that overrides bypass audit logging — fix is queued, not merged. Don't raise limits for Cartography team again without sign-off. Quota state is queryable directly; use the read replica. Connect with the following string.

warehouse DSN: mssql://gorael_svc:CSAOPkf@db-5d7b.qorveldata.example:5432/novix

Before enabling the webhook receiver in the Driftbox deploy, confirm the callback path matches what was registered with the Cartwheel sandbox, including the trailing version segment. Set WEBHOOK_RETRY_MAX to 5 and keep the backoff multiplier at its default; shorter retries caused duplicate delivery events during last quarter's cutover. Verify TLS termination happens at the edge proxy, not the receiver pod. Finally, the receiver validates payload signatures using the shared HMAC secret, which you set on the very next line.

vault entry, fadup-tagag: RELAY_SECRET8=2fd92179